Transform HTML code or web pages into professional PDF documents instantly. Our advanced converter preserves your layout, CSS styles, fonts, images, and tables with pixel-perfect accuracy. Perfect for archiving web content, creating documentation, or generating reports from HTML.
Maximum size: 5 MB. Include your HTML, CSS, and any inline JavaScript.
Conversion Notes
Follow these simple steps to convert your HTML code or web pages into high-quality PDF documents.
Select whether you want to paste HTML code directly or provide a URL to a web page you'd like to convert.
If using HTML mode, paste your complete HTML code including CSS styles. For URL mode, enter the full web address starting with http:// or https://.
Click on 'PDF Settings' to adjust page size (A4, Letter, etc.), orientation (portrait/landscape), screen width for rendering, and page margins.
Click 'Update Preview' to see exactly how your PDF will look before downloading. Adjust settings if needed.
Click 'Convert to PDF' button. Your HTML will be rendered and converted to a high-quality PDF file ready for download.
Discover how professionals use this tool in real-world scenarios.
Save important web pages as PDFs for offline access, legal documentation, or long-term archival purposes.
Example
Archive product pages, blog posts, or news articles before they change or disappear.
Convert HTML email templates into PDF format for client approval, documentation, or print materials.
Example
Turn your newsletter HTML into a PDF for print distribution or portfolio showcasing.
Generate PDF documentation from HTML files, perfect for technical specs, API docs, or user manuals.
Example
Convert your README.html or documentation site into a downloadable PDF guide.
Transform HTML reports, dashboards, or analytics into professional PDF documents for presentations.
Example
Export your web-based analytics dashboard as a PDF for quarterly business reviews.
Expert advice from Our Web-to-PDF Engineers
For best results, include all your CSS styles within <style> tags in the HTML head or use inline styles. External CSS files may not load correctly.
Add @media print CSS rules to optimize your content specifically for PDF output. This helps control page breaks and hide unnecessary elements.
Use compressed images (WebP or optimized JPG/PNG) to reduce PDF file size while maintaining quality. Large images will increase conversion time.
If your content doesn't fit well, try different page sizes (A4, Letter, A3) and orientations (portrait/landscape) to find the best layout.
The screen width setting controls how the web page is rendered. Use 1920px for desktop layouts, 768px for tablet views, or 320px for mobile-first designs.
All HTML processing happens on our secure servers and files are immediately deleted after conversion. We never store or access your content.
These tips come from our team of document processing engineers with over 10 years of combined experience in PDF technology, file conversion, and digital document workflows. We've processed millions of documents and learned what works best.
Converting HTML to PDF is essential for preserving web content in a universal, printable format. Whether you're a developer documenting your work, a business professional creating reports, or simply archiving important web pages, our HTML to PDF converter provides the perfect solution.
Our HTML to PDF converter uses advanced rendering technology to ensure your web content looks exactly as intended. The conversion engine supports HTML5, CSS3, and executes JavaScript to render dynamic content before PDF generation.
HTML & CSS:
Content Types:
To achieve the best results when converting HTML to PDF, follow these expert recommendations:
Trusted by professionals worldwide for secure, reliable document conversion.
"The PDF to Word conversion is the best I've used. It actually keeps the formatting, which saves me hours of retyping."
"Signing documents online has never been easier. Secure, simple, and no account needed. My team loves it."
"The developer-focused tools like Markdown to Word are a lifesaver. Clean output, no formatting issues. Highly recommended."
No, our converter can only access publicly available web pages. For pages behind authentication, copy the HTML source code and use the 'Paste HTML' option instead.
Yes! Our converter renders the full HTML with CSS, including flexbox, grid layouts, custom fonts, and modern CSS features. Inline styles and <style> tags work best.
You can convert HTML up to 5MB in size. For URL conversions, the page size limit is 10MB. Larger pages may take longer to process.
Basic JavaScript will execute during rendering, but complex interactive features may not work as expected. For best results, use static HTML and CSS.
Use CSS page-break properties: page-break-before, page-break-after, or page-break-inside. Add these to your HTML styles to control where pages split.
PDFs have fixed dimensions while web pages are fluid. Adjust the screen width setting to match your desired viewport, and use print media queries (@media print) for PDF-specific styling.
Complete your workflow with these complementary conversion tools.